E – 1703 Handling Ethical Issues in Professional Engineering Practice in FL
Intended Audience:, Engineers in Florida
PDH UNITS: 2
4 STUDENTS ENROLLED
This course is intended to provide education and training for actual case studies in review of ethical guidelines set by the Florida Board of Professional Engineers, and identifying ethical issues that engineers may face in their daily practice.
Course Outline:
- What is Ethics
- Introduction and Legal Obligations
- Types of Ethical Issues
- Professional Engineer’s Responsibility and Fiduciary Duties
- Case Studies
- Quiz ( 10 questions multiple choice)
- Course Certification
Learning Objective:
The objective of this course is to educate and enhance detailed knowledge of ethical rules and regulations set forth by the Board of Professional Engineers and avoid liability by violating such ethical obligations and rules which may cause loss of an engineer to practice engineering and loss of license as a result.
